Abstract
Findings of this study indicate that tobacco addiction (single or joint) was found to be statistically significant in association with the oral mucosal lesions and trismus. Risk of tobacco consumption in either form was present in all age groups, which is significantly contributing to increase odds of trismus and oral mucosal lesions especially in younger and middle aged population.
